Transcript

Gillie launches into a series of demonstration sentences.

STATEMENT

Gillie: (ASL) Nice to meet you!

Gillie has an open smile and neutral eyes. Talita copies her, albeit looking considerably more panicked.

Talita: (ASL) Nice to meet you!

"WH" QUESTION: LOWERED EYEBROWS

Gillie: (ASL) What’s your name?

Gillie furrows her eyebrows to make a neutral questioning face. Talita, face starting to bristle, slightly squints her outer eyelids and lowers her upper nictitating membranes.

Talita: (ASL) What’s your name?

YES/NO QUESTION: RAISED EYEBROWS

Gillie: (ASL) Are you copying me?

Gillie raises her eyebrows to make a questioning face, and exaggerates it into an expression of feigned indignation. Talita, mane fluffing out and cheeks bristling and about to combust from embarrassment, copies her by widening her eyes and raising her lower nictitating membranes.

Talita: (ASL) Are you copying me?
